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ria S.A. decreased its position in Coinbase Global, Inc. (NASDAQ:COIN) by 34.9% in the 3rd quarter, according to the company in its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 276,747 shares of the cryptocurrency exchange's stock after selling 148,292 shares during the period. Coinbase Global comprises approximately 0.7% of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ria S.A.'s holdings, making the stock its 20th largest holding. Banco Bilbao Vizcaya Argentaria S.A. owned 0.10% of Coinbase Global worth $92,723,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Coinbase Global Stock Performance
Shares of COIN stock opened at $195.53 on Friday. The company has a market capitalization of $51.64 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 44.54,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 3.44 and a beta of 3.70.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.40, a quick ratio of 2.34 and a current ratio of 2.34. Coinbase Global, Inc. has a one year low of $139.36 and a one year high of $444.64. The company's 50-day moving average is $198.54 and its 200 day moving average is $265.14.
Coinbase Global (NASDAQ:COIN -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Thursday, February 12th. The cryptocurrency exchange reported $0.66 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.83 by ($0.17). The firm had revenue of $1.78 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$1.86 billion. Coinbase Global had a return on equity of 8.68% and a net margin of 17.55%.The firm's quarterly revenue was down 21.6%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period last year, the firm posted $4.68 earnings per share. Sell-side analysts expect that Coinbase Global, Inc. will post 7.22 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Coinbase Global Company Profile
(
Free Report)
Coinbase Global, Inc is a U.S.-based company that operates one of the largest cryptocurrency exchange platforms. Founded in 2012 by Brian Armstrong and Fred Ehrsam and headquartered in San Francisco, Coinbase provides technology and infrastructure to buy, sell, store and use a broad range of digital assets. The company became a public company through a direct listing on the NASDAQ in April 2021 and offers services tailored to both retail and institutional customers.
Coinbase's product portfolio includes its consumer trading platform, a self-custody mobile wallet, and institutional services such as custody, prime brokerage and execution tools.
